Output 015bd8a04ba831d5c49416f5e4a502ec6c92e3ec9df47b99aa5f835eab9eea81:2

value
596430
script pubkey
OP_0 OP_PUSHBYTES_20 3dc5af36d3a0cbb99f89aac782b337d515068be7
address
bc1q8hz67dkn5r9mn8uf4trc9veh652sdzl88704jl
transaction
015bd8a04ba831d5c49416f5e4a502ec6c92e3ec9df47b99aa5f835eab9eea81
spent
true